Subject: [PATCH v4 03/21] KVM: arm64: Support SDEI_VERSION hypercall

This supports SDEI_VERSION hypercall by returning v1.0.0 simply
when the functionality is supported on the VM and vCPU.

diff --git a/arch/arm64/kvm/sdei.c b/arch/arm64/kvm/sdei.c
index ab330b74a965..aa9485f076a9 100644
--- a/arch/arm64/kvm/sdei.c
+++ b/arch/arm64/kvm/sdei.c
@@ -70,6 +70,22 @@ static void kvm_sdei_remove_vcpu_events(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 	}
 }
 
+static unsigned long kvm_sdei_hypercall_version(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
+{
+	struct kvm *kvm = vcpu->kvm;
+	struct kvm_sdei_kvm *ksdei = kvm->arch.sdei;
+	struct kvm_sdei_vcpu *vsdei = vcpu->arch.sdei;
+	unsigned long ret = SDEI_NOT_SUPPORTED;
+
+	if (!(ksdei && vsdei))
+		return ret;
+
+	/* v1.0.0 */
+	ret = (1UL << SDEI_VERSION_MAJOR_SHIFT);
+
+	return ret;
+}
+
 int kvm_sdei_hypercall(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 {
 	u32 func = smccc_get_function(vcpu);
@@ -78,6 +94,8 @@ int kvm_sdei_hypercall(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 
 	switch (func) {
 	case SDEI_1_0_FN_SDEI_VERSION:
+		ret = kvm_sdei_hypercall_version(vcpu);
+		break;
 	case SDEI_1_0_FN_SDEI_EVENT_REGISTER:
 	case SDEI_1_0_FN_SDEI_EVENT_ENABLE:
 	case SDEI_1_0_FN_SDEI_EVENT_DISABLE:
